The Only Actual Marriage: Kay Cannon

Before he was an Emmy-winning coach, Sudeikis was a writer and performer finding his footing. Most people forget—or never knew—that he was married to Kay Cannon. If that name sounds familiar, it should. She’s the powerhouse screenwriter behind the Pitch Perfect franchise and the director of Blockers.

They met back in the late '90s while doing improv in Chicago. They were part of The Second City Las Vegas cast together, which is a pretty intense way to build a relationship. They tied the knot in June 2004.

The marriage lasted about four years before they separated in 2008, and the divorce was finalized in February 2010. It was a relatively quiet split compared to what came later. Cannon has since moved on and married Eben Russell, while Sudeikis headed into the most famous era of his dating life.

The Olivia Wilde Era: Why Everyone Thinks They Married

This is where the confusion starts. If you ask a random person on the street "who is Jason Sudeikis married to," a lot of them will reflexively say Olivia Wilde.

They weren't ever married.

They were together for nine years. They were engaged for seven of those years. They have two kids, Otis and Daisy. In the eyes of the paparazzi and most fans, they were a permanent fixture. But despite getting engaged in January 2013, they never actually did the legal ceremony.

"It'll go from being a book of my life to becoming a chapter to a paragraph to a line to a word to a doodle," Sudeikis told GQ back in 2021, reflecting on the end of that era.

The breakup in late 2020 was... intense. You’ve probably heard the stories. The salad dressing. The "special sauce." The time Olivia Wilde was served custody papers while literally standing on stage at CinemaCon in Las Vegas. It was a messy, public transition from partners to co-parents.

By September 2023, they finally settled their custody battle. Sudeikis was ordered to pay roughly $27,000 a month in child support, and they now do a "week-on, week-off" schedule with the kids. They’ve been spotted together at their son's soccer games recently, looking much more civil than they did during the height of the drama.

Who Is He Dating Now?

Since the Wilde split, Sudeikis hasn't been in a rush to head back to the altar. He was linked to Keeley Hazell (who actually appeared in Ted Lasso) for a bit in 2021 and 2022, but that fizzled out.

More recently, rumors have been swirling around Elsie Hewitt. She’s a British-born model and actress who’s been seen with him at various Hollywood spots. They were spotted at a game night hosted by Questlove, which is basically the celebrity version of "making it official" on Instagram.

But is it a marriage? Not even close. Sudeikis seems to be in a phase where he’s prioritizing his kids and his career over another legal commitment. What to Actually Take Away

If you're trying to keep the facts straight, here’s the quick checklist of his relationship status:

  • Current Spouse: None.
  • Former Spouse: Kay Cannon (2004–2010).
  • Former Long-term Partner: Olivia Wilde (2011–2020, engaged but never married).
  • Recent Rumors: Elsie Hewitt (spotted together throughout 2024 and 2025).
